
Malawi head coach, Lovemore Fazili praised his players for a brave and disciplined performance against the Super Falcons.
The Scorchers recorded a stunning 3-2 victory over the defending champions in their opening fixture.
Skipper Tabitha Chawinga was on target once in the game, while her sister Themwa bagged a brace.
Fazili said it was a good performance from his team.
“The game was very good, an excellent game for that matter. The players played very well. They put in everything and showed that they are capable of delivering,” said Fazili.
Malawi sit in second position in Group C on goal difference behind regional rivals Zambia.
The Scorchers will face Egypt in their next game on Saturday.
